MantraOnNet.com: Sacred Symbols – Salagram Shilas
Salagram shilas, it is said, originated from the different parts of Vishnu’s body. They are also believed to represent Vishnu’s principal avtar. Salagrams are fossilised shells of some extinct species of molluscs now solidified into stone.
